Continuous Emission Monitoring Systems (CEMS)
CEMS is the total equipment necessary for the determination of a gas or particulate matter concentration or emission rate using pollutant analyzer measurements and a conversion equation, graph, or computer program to produce results in units of the applicable emission limitation or standard.
CEMS are required under some of the EPD regulations for either continual compliance determinations or determination of exceedances of the standards. The individual subparts of the EPD rules specify the reference methods that are used to substantiate the accuracy and precision of the CEMS.
Performance Specifications are used for evaluating the acceptability of the CEMS at the time of or soon after installation and whenever specified in the regulations.
A predictive emission monitoring system (PEMS) is the total equipment necessary for the determination of a gas concentration or emission rate using process or control device operating parameter measurements and a conversion equation, a graph, or a computer program to produce results in units of the applicable emission limitation or standard.
